Many thanks to SWLing Post reader, Jacques Catherine, who left the following comment on our post from 2012: Is there anything to listen to on shortwave?

“I live in Mauritius Island in the Indian Ocean and I’ve been listening to Shortwave since I was a kid (I’m 58 today) on my dad’s good old Phillips wooden valve radio.

I’m sorry, but shortwave is certainly not dead. After having read all the comments above, I come to the conclusion that reception definitely depends on your location.

I have two Tecsun receivers ( Tecsun S 2000 and PL 660) hooked to a Windom antenna and an ATU. I receive dozens of stations from all over the world here as well as a lot of stuff on ssb, including – in the morning – New York MWARA (8825.0 usb), Gander (8831.0 usb) or, in the evening, Brisbane (5634.0 usb).

Broadcast stations from Japan, Taiwan, India, Iran, Australia, Singapore, China, Africa and even the US, come in here loud and clear with very little static, depending on the season and time of the day. I think I’m privileged to be located where I am !

Last year, I reviewed the TitanSDR Pro by the Italian manufacturer, Enablia,. I was very impressed with not only this receiver’s performance, but also its accompanying application’s user interface. I also noted in the review that the TitanSDR is pricier than many other benchmark SDRs on the market ($1380-1970 EUR) but it is, after all, essentially a military-grade SDR that has been ported to the enthusiast/ham radio market.

I’ve been using and testing updates to theTitanSDR Pro for a year now, and I continue to be just as impressed with this receiver––and, especially, with the company who manufactures it, Enablia.

TitanSDRPro-3

I wondered at the time of my initial review how supportive Enablia might turn out to be; I knew time would tell.  Since my original review last year, Enablia has been regularly updating the TitanSDR application, adding many features requested by its users.  This shows a remarkable degree of responsiveness, and I now feel safe to say that that Enablia is an exceptional manufacturer with an exceptional product.

Only recently, I received an update which added two notch filters per narrowband channel, memories that retain AGC and notch filters settings, and sessions that retain AGC settings. I understand Enablia is also preparing updates that improve upon memory management, user interface, audio defaults, as well as offering a few tweaks to the existing feature set.

Overall, Enablia developers are certainly making this signal intelligence SDR cater to the ham radio and enthusiast market even better than before.

Though I use a number of SDRs, I reach for the TitanSDR any time there are multiple-band openings since it can record spectrum and audio across the entire LW/MW/SW landscape. Unlike my other SDRs, it’s not limited to an (already generous)  2-6 MHz recording/listening window.

ISS Slow Scan TV reception opportunities in April

ISS(Source: Southgate ARC)

ISS Slow Scan TV in April

ARISS reports that International Space Station (ISS) Slow Scan Television (SSTV) transmissions on 145.800 MHz FM may take place between April 11-15, 2016

The schedule for the ARISS commemorative event is currently:
• Setup and activation on April 11 about 18:25 UT.
• Paused April 12 from 12:15 until 14:15 UT to allow for a school contact with Romania.
• Paused April 13 from 12:45 until 14:30 UT to allow for a school contact with Argentina.
• Deactivation on April 14 at 11:35 UT.

This opportunity should cover most of the world during the operational period. The image transmissions should be on 145.800 MHz and the mode is planned to be PD180.

In addition, MAI-75 (SSTV Experiment) will be conducting two sessions afterwards. The first one is April 14 from 14:45 until 18:00 UT.
The second session is on April 15 from 14:10 until 19:00 UT. These times do not cross N. America but will provide opportunities for Europe, Southeast Asia, Australia and S. America.

Can you help Paul ID this station?

SX-99-Dial-Nar

Many thanks to SWLing Post contributor, Paul Walker, who is seeking your help. Paul writes:

Well, I think I have an ID but I also think I’m wrong.

I had weather in english by a female computerized voice on 6518.80USB. Heard on 04/10/16 at 910PM AKDT (0510UTC 04/11/16) in Galena, Alaska using a Tecsun PL880 and 80 foot longwire.

Here’s the audio, all 7 minutes and 3 seconds worth:

https://www.youtube.com/watch?v=_GanBsfuyS0

Click here to listen on YouTube.

It was fairly clear and pretty steady here in the middle of central Alaska.
It was giving weather for the Caribbean and apparently the only hit I can find online for either both from Eibi and Google says that 6518.80 USB belongs to Punta Carretas, Uruguay.

If that’s really what I heard, A.) It was strong and B.) Why was it in english?
I suspect I didn’t really have them and it was from somewhere else. This signal is just to be good to be Uruguay, but a DX says they are the only things that come up in a search for 6518.80 USB but the times I heard them don’t match.

Update: German communications regulator to allow AM digital modes

FLdigi-VOARadiogram

As a follow-up to a previous post, many thanks to several SWLing Post readers who noted this news on the VOA Radiogram website:

The German communications regulator Bundesnetzagentur has changed its mind about allowing digital modes on shortwave broadcast transmitters in Germany. Apparently BNetzA thought that Channel 292 was transmitting the text and images in single sideband (SSB), which is how amateurs, military, etc, transmit the digital modes. Now that they know that the MFSK32 and other modes are sent as program audio on an analogue amplitude-modulation shortwave transmitter, their objections were withdrawn.  (It’s similar to A2A modulated CW.)

BNetzA prefers that the term MFSK32 not be used to describe these broadcasts, but we have to specify the mode so that you can set Fldigi or other decoding software to the correct mode. In any case, the weekly MFSK32 transmission will resume on The Mighty KBC, and DigiDX will return to Channel 292.

Meanwhile, VOA Radiogram this weekend will be all MFSK32 except for the transmission schedule in Olivia 64-2000 under the closing music.
